Embodiment 1

[0025] The formula of a polyvinyl chloride powder dipping composition of the present invention is: polyvinyl chloride resin (polymerization degree 700), 100 parts, polyvinyl chloride paste resin (polymerization degree 1000), 3 parts, dioctyl phthalate , 50 parts, dioctyl sebacate, 6 parts, organotin stabilizer, 2.5 parts, epoxy soybean oil, 4.5 parts, stearic acid, 5 parts, glyceryl monostearate, 2 parts, titanium dioxide ( 10μm), 5 parts, superfine activated calcium carbonate (10μm), 2 parts, titanium blue green, 0.02 parts.

Embodiment 2

[0027] The formula of a polyvinyl chloride powder dipping composition of the present invention is: polyvinyl chloride resin (polymerization degree 600), 100 parts, polyvinyl chloride paste resin (polymerization degree 1000), 2 parts, dioctyl phthalate , 31 parts, dioctyl sebacate, 4 parts, organotin stabilizer, 1 part, epoxy soybean oil, 1 part, stearic acid, 1 part, glyceryl monostearate, 1 part.

Embodiment 3

[0029] The formula of a polyvinyl chloride powder dipping composition of the present invention is: polyvinyl chloride resin (polymerization degree 550), 100 parts, polyvinyl chloride paste resin (polymerization degree 1000), 15 parts, diisodecyl phthalate Ester, 60 parts, dioctyl sebacate, 5 parts, organotin stabilizer, 7 parts, epoxy soybean oil, 6 parts, stearic acid, 6 parts, oxidized polyethylene wax, 4 parts, superfine activated carbonic acid Calcium (15 μm), 5 parts.

Abstract

The invention relates to a polyvinyl chloride powdery plastic dipping composition, and belongs to the technical field of processing and application of high-molecular materials. The polyvinyl chloride powdery plastic dipping composition is characterized by comprising the following components (in parts by weight): 100 parts of polyvinyl chloride, 2-15 parts of polyvinyl chloride paste resin, 35-65 parts of plasticizing agent, 1-7 parts of stabilizing agent, 1-6 parts of epoxidized soybean oil, 2-10 parts of lubricating agent and 0-10 parts of filler, wherein polyvinyl chloride is suspension method polyvinyl chloride resin, the polymerization degree is 500-800, and the grain diameter is 50-200 micrometers; the polymerization degree of the polyvinyl chloride paste resin is 1000, and the grain diameter is 5-20 micrometers. Compared with the prior art, the polyvinyl chloride powdery plastic dipping composition disclosed by the invention achieves shorter melting and plasticizing time and better leveling property of a plastic dipping product by requiring the polymerization degree of polyvinyl chloride resin powder and the granular size of the composition.

Description

technical field [0001] The invention discloses a polyvinyl chloride powder dipping composition, which belongs to the technical field of polymer material processing and application. Background technique [0002] Plastic dipping is a processing method in which the surface-treated metal products are dipped into resin powder or resin paste in a preheated state, and the resin on the surface of the metal layer is heated and plasticized to obtain a plastic coating on the surface. Plastic-dipped products are suitable for various metal guardrails, frames, tools, the outer coating of metal cages for aquatic product breeding, and the coating of wire mesh, etc., and have broad markets in industry, agriculture and daily necessities. [0003] At present, domestic plastic dipping mainly uses PVC paste resin, which is soaked in a plasticizer for a long time and mixed to form a slurry or paste shape, then dipped in plastic, and then heated, plasticized and shaped to make PVC products.
